Unite We Must

Sirens wailing, people struck,
No time to dodge, no time to duck.
Bile rising, panic ensues,
Another story for the news.

We watch at home, eyes so wide,
Safe and sound, all tucked inside.
As the van it takes, another life,
A sister, brother, man or wife.

Atrocities, it seems so clear,
Repugnant messages of fear.
We cannot let them take the lead,
As people suffer, people bleed.

Unite we must and we will win,
Colour, creed should be no sin.
Embrace ourselves, just human bound,
And join your arms and stand your ground.
